Steelers acquired WR Allen Robinson from the Rams.
Compensation hasn't yet been given, but because the smoke of the Robinson situation has included the Rams leaking that they'd pick up salary to move Robinson, it likely isn't much. Robinson fits in as the third wideout next to George Pickens and Diontae Johnson, with Johnson likely the favorite to run most of the slot routes in the offense. Robinson will remain only a deep-league dart throw in as a lower rung receiver on an offense that struggled for most of last season. The Steelers are likely hoping they're able to squeeze some red zone production out of him after they floundered there last season.

Trade terms agreement: 🏈Steelers get WR Allen Robinson and a 7th-round pick (No. 251). 🏈Rams receive 7th-round pick (No. 234). Rams pay $10.25 million of Robinson’s salary; Steelers pay remaining $5 million. Robinson is scheduled to be in Pittsburgh for a physical Wednesday.

UPDATE: Steelers acquired WR Allen Robinson and a seventh-round pick from the Rams for a seventh-round pick.
The Rams will pay $10.25 million of Robinson's $15.25 million salary and bump up 17 spots in the draft, from 251 to 234.
